Add-backs

Definition

Expenses added back to profit to show what an owner really earned.

Why It Matters

Telling the honest add-backs from the aggressive ones is most of what screening is, because a legitimate one reflects a cost you genuinely will not carry while an inflated one is price dressed up as profit. Every soft dollar you accept gets multiplied, so a $60k phantom add-back at a 3x multiple is $180k of price for earnings that were never there.

In numbers: A $60k marketing spend added back as 'one-time' but recurring every year inflates SDE by $60k; at a 3x multiple, that is $180k of price for earnings that do not exist.
